Anil Kumble was named as the Team India head coach on Thursday (23rd July) evening. 57 candidates had applied for this high profile job job, which was later trimmed down to 21 and interviewed in Kolkata. Shastri and Kumble were the front runners for the post and eventually Kumble was chosen by the committee. But, before all this happened, Rahul Dravid was offered the job.

Rahul Dravid, who coached the India U/19 boys during the World cup earlier this year was approached by the BCCI for the job but he rejected it.

“I requested Rahul Dravid to coach the Indian team. He didn’t say no, but said that he will work for the junior team. That is the good thing about Dravid. He didn’t go for the senior team post, big money and all. He wanted to work for the junior cricketers and not the senior team”, Anurag Thakur said.

Rahul explained, “I can only do only short-term assignments for now, I can’t stay away from home for long periods of time, short assignments suit me better.”
